About
Overtime Anomaly is a psychological horror game where you go through a week of overtime, completing work tasks in a nearly empty office building. Yet as the nights go on, you start noticing things are... off...
Will you survive this week of work, and finally get that promotion your boss has been promising?
Observe your surroundings, complete your daily tasks, and report any anomalies.
Multiple endings
Over 25 unique anomalies
Fully voiced
Controller support

The premise of having to work overtime finishing off tasks and stuff happening is a fun and creative one which pulled me right in to buy the game. While the game does not hold hands at all in what you need to do to complete tasks, I got the gist of it fairly quickly. The anomalies add interesting "modifiers" to your runs and there are plenty to not have each day feel the same as the previous. Some are harder than other but they felt quite fair to me. Atmosphere is superb too with the last day being especially stressful trying to complete your tasks while the game throws more and more at you, really enjoyed it!! Fun achievements to go for as well giving you an extra goal other than "beat the game"

Clean concept and execution. Not much hand holding, but that's alright the game design is all about trial and error to figure things out; Office groundhog day. Rotating camera feels slow, so it can be difficult to gauge your closeness to an Anomaly in pursuit.
It's a fun change to the anomaly formula to have tasks to complete, but I feel like they take precedence over the anomalies. There's an achievement to get through the week without reporting any, which is easier and faster than dealing with them, most of the time. Maybe I just got lucky, though; later runs had some that made things impossible if I didn't report (important room disappeared, can't see instructions, entity chasing you, etc). I don't know if having too many active at once ends the game, but it never happened to me.
